Transaction b614ec7933430919f038712707c426d3e309c45453df279e29cb17f768a17f6f
1 Input
1 Output
-
b614ec7933430919f038712707c426d3e309c45453df279e29cb17f768a17f6f:0
- value
- 35352316
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c3e514818e2e5efd0e333bf3c599b4a1c8cc391
- address
- bc1qhsl9zjqcutj7l58rxwlnckvmfgwgesu3uvl2e5